Saturday 27th February
Stormers v Brumbies  :  Cape Town  :  6:10am
The Brumbies have played the Stormers six times in Boerland, for three wins, a draw, and two losses, a pretty good record.  The Brumbies usually steal a match while in the republic, so this'll be it, the Stormers first loss of the season.  I have seen neither team play this season, so it might be best to listen to the coin in this match.
Bart's tip:  Brumbies by -12
Coins tip:  Brumbies.

Bulls v Waratahs  :  Pretoria  :  6:10am
The Bulls have not lost to the Waratahs, at home, since 2002, and have not lost to them at all since 2005, when they lost a semi final in Convictland.  They are also the defending champions.  The Waratahs are the second most boring team in Super rugby history (behind only the Bulls), so all things point to another Bulls win, the Waratahs are just good at being second, and who am I to argue? 
Bart's tip:  Bulls by 13+
Coins tip:  Bulls.
